Pros — Hotel Riu Palace Maldivas

  • Strong guest ratings across TripAdvisor, Expedia, Hotels.com, and Booking.com.
  • 24-hour all-inclusive model is straightforward and value-oriented for the Maldives.
  • Modern rooms, including overwater suite categories.
  • Guests repeatedly praise food, cleanliness, and friendly staff.
  • Access to neighboring RIU Atoll adds activity and dining flexibility.

Pros — Ikos Aria

  • Consistently strong guest sentiment for service, food and family ease.
  • Beachfront setting with pools, kids facilities and upscale all-inclusive inclusions.
  • Good fit for families and couples who want calm luxury rather than nightlife.

Cons — Hotel Riu Palace Maldivas

  • The modern built environment may feel less natural or boutique than older-style Maldives islands.
  • Transfer logistics and inclusions need careful verification.
  • Some activities are located on or shared with the RIU Atoll side.
  • Not ideal for travelers seeking an ultra-secluded, high-design luxury resort.

Cons — Ikos Aria

  • Premium pricing can feel high if travelers do not use the included experiences.
  • Restaurant reservations can require planning.
  • Not ideal for travelers who want to walk into a large town every night.
